Furthermore, it’s important to consider some key parameters when using this potentiometer. Here are a few examples:

  1. Resistance Range: Understand the available resistance options (e.g., 10kΩ, 50kΩ, 100kΩ) to match your circuit requirements.
  2. Resolution: The number of wiper positions available. A higher resolution (e.g., 256 positions) provides finer control.
  3. Interface: The datasheet specifies the communication protocol (e.g., SPI) used to control the potentiometer.
